TICKET-4182: Bouncehound credentials expired

The Bouncehound email bounce processor stopped classifying bounces at 03:10. Root cause: the internal Mailsieve API key lapsed after the 90-day window; nobody owns the rotation calendar entry since the Fernwick team dissolved. Queue backed up to ~40k messages. Mitigation: issued a fresh key, replayed the queue, added an expiry alert 14 days out. Future maintainers: rotate before expiry, not after. New key for the Mailsieve endpoint follows.

API key for bageg-kajef: vxb2-ss

Subject: Door sensor recall — action needed

Team,

Vextron has recalled the KD-9 door sensors fitted at the Larkspur Atrium entrances. Contractors arrive Thursday to swap units on doors A2 through A5. Those doors will be on manual override all day. Do not prop them open. Log every visitor on paper until sensors are back online. Deliveries go through the loading bay only. Questions go to Facilities, not to me. Use the temporary override pass below for the A-wing doors during the works.

staff pass of tajog-bahap = bdg-GTUUI-82661

FAQ: Lost badge on night shift?

Call the Harwick control room immediately so the badge is killed in the system. Sign the incident log at the gatehouse. A temp badge is issued at 06:00 handover — not before. Until then, use the night-entry door code below.

turnstile pass: bdg-AFO-1